Transaction 8588a7cf21258a392063c829d41487533ad8da8bcc2cf7aa9e78e2c569d48cee
1 Input
1 Output
-
8588a7cf21258a392063c829d41487533ad8da8bcc2cf7aa9e78e2c569d48cee:0
- value
- 554785
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 002f05f0bcc04643f11d0c1ee7498f62363ca8ab OP_EQUAL
- address
- 31hzFmobX6LpoG3QEMaVoSNKCyAuAALaAX